'use strict';
const exec = require('child_process').exec;
let Service, Characteristic;
let temperature, humidity, pressure;
let CommunityTypes;
let hue, saturation, brightness, power;
let script_path, led_interval, sensors_interval
module.exports = (homebridge) => {
Service = homebridge.hap.Service;
Characteristic = homebridge.hap.Characteristic;
CommunityTypes = require('hap-nodejs-community-types')(homebridge);
homebridge.registerAccessory('homebridge-sensehat', 'SenseHat', SenseHatPlugin);
};
class SenseHatPlugin {
constructor(log, config) {
this.log = log;
this.name = config.name;
this.name_temperature = config.name_temperature || this.name;
this.name_humidity = config.name_humidity || this.name;
this.name_presure = config.name_pressure || this.name;
script_path = config.script_path || "/home/pi/homebridge-sensehat/";
led_interval = config.led_interval || 2;
sensors_interval = config.sensors_interval || 10;
// seconds to milliseconds
led_interval = led_interval * 1000;
sensors_interval = sensors_interval * 1000;
hue = brightness = saturation = 0;
power = 0;
this.setLeds();
this.ledsService = new Service.Lightbulb(this.name);
this.ledsService
.getCharacteristic(Characteristic.On)
.on('get', this.getPowerState.bind(this))
.on('set', this.setPowerState.bind(this));
this.ledsService
.addCharacteristic(new Characteristic.Brightness())
.on('get', this.getBrightness.bind(this))
.on('set', this.setBrightness.bind(this));
this.ledsService
.addCharacteristic(new Characteristic.Hue())
.on('get', this.getHue.bind(this))
.on('set', this.setHue.bind(this));
this.ledsService
.addCharacteristic(new Characteristic.Saturation())
.on('get', this.getSaturation.bind(this))
.on('set', this.setSaturation.bind(this));
this.temperatureService = new Service.TemperatureSensor(this.name_temperature);
this.temperatureService
.getCharacteristic(Characteristic.CurrentTemperature)
.on('get', this.getCurrentTemperature.bind(this));
// adding air pressure characteristic to temperature service, this enables the eve app to
// display the air pressure.
this.temperatureService.addCharacteristic(CommunityTypes.AtmosphericPressureLevel);
this.temperatureService.getCharacteristic(CommunityTypes.AtmosphericPressureLevel)
.on('get', this.getCurrentPressure.bind(this));
this.humidityService = new Service.HumiditySensor(this.name_humidity);
this.humidityService
.getCharacteristic(Characteristic.CurrentRelativeHumidity)
.on('get', this.getCurrentRelativeHumidity.bind(this));
// air pressure also published as a separate service, though displaying it
// is not currently supported by any known app.
this.pressureService = new CommunityTypes.AtmosphericPressureSensor(this.name_pressure);
this.pressureService
.getCharacteristic(CommunityTypes.AtmosphericPressureLevel)
.on('get', this.getCurrentPressure.bind(this));
this.readSensors();
setInterval(this.readSensors, sensors_interval);
setInterval(this.setLeds, led_interval);
}
readSensors() {
var cmdLine = "python " + script_path + "sensors.py";
exec(cmdLine, (error, stdout, stderr) => {
if (error) {
console.error(`exec error: ${error}`);
return;
}
var values = `${stdout}`.split(" ");
temperature = parseFloat(values[0]);
humidity = parseFloat(values[1]);
pressure = parseFloat(values[2]);
console.log(temperature, humidity, pressure);
});
}
setLeds() {
console.log(hue, saturation, brightness, power);
var cmdLine = "python " + script_path + "leds.py " +
hue + " " + saturation + " " + brightness + " " + power;
exec(cmdLine, (error, stdout, stderr) => {
if (error) {
console.error(`exec error: ${error}`);
return;
}
});
}
setPowerState(state, cb) {
power = state ? 1 : 0;
cb(null, power);
}
getPowerState(cb) {
cb(null, power);
}
setHue(level, cb) {
hue = level;
cb(null, hue);
}
setSaturation(level, cb) {
saturation = level;
cb(null, saturation);
}
setBrightness(level, cb) {
brightness = level;
cb(null, brightness);
}
getHue(cb) {
cb(null, hue);
}
getSaturation(cb) {
cb(null, saturation);
}
getBrightness(cb) {
cb(null, brightness);
}
getCurrentTemperature(cb) {
cb(null, temperature);
}
getCurrentRelativeHumidity(cb) {
cb(null, humidity);
}
getCurrentPressure(cb) {
cb(null, pressure);
}
getServices() {
return [this.temperatureService, this.humidityService,
this.pressureService, this.ledsService
]
}
}
